You need to try a steak salad.... Grilled sirloin tips, garden salad (but
probably including hard boiled eggs), french fries, and your choice of
dressing, but it tastes best with blue cheese dressing, IMO... Guaranteed to
harden your arteries while you eat! But delicious.... Oh, and you can make
it at home... Try it some time... I think, but am not sure, that it's a
Western PA specialty. I know I've only ever seen it in restaurants
there--Kings, Pappans, and small, mom & pop restaurants (and maybe at Quaker
Steak and Lube???) mmmm, I'm getting homesick!!!

Poutine may be awesome, but steak salad has got to be a close second!
